Ingredients

Directions

  1.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
  2. Season chicken with salt and pepper, cook until golden and cooked through, about 6 minutes per side. Transfer to a plate.
  3. Add balsamic vinegar to skillet to deglaze, then add garlic and stir until fragrant, about 1 minute.
  4. Halve tomatoes, season with salt, add to skillet, and simmer until soft, 5 to 7 minutes. Stir in basil.
  5. Return chicken to skillet, nestle in tomatoes, top with a slice of mozzarella, and cover with lid to melt cheese.
  6. Spoon tomatoes over chicken and serve.
